Title 25 › Chapter 42— AMERICAN INDIAN TRUST FUND MANAGEMENT REFORM › Subchapter III— SPECIAL TRUSTEE FOR AMERICAN INDIANS › § 4046
The Special Trustee must create an advisory board to give advice on all matters the Special Trustee handles. The Trustee will appoint nine members after consulting Indian tribes and appropriate Indian organizations: five to represent trust fund account holders (tribal and Individual Indian Money accounts), two with trust fund or financial management experience, one with fiduciary investment management experience, and one academic with knowledge of managing large organizations. Each member serves a two-year term. The board is not subject to chapter 10 of title 5 and ends when the Office of Special Trustee ends.
